Subject: Payslip delivery — Marrow Point site

Dispatch team,

The Marrow Point site still has no working printer, so this month's payslips will again go out as printed copies in a sealed envelope pack. The pack is at the front office with Helena, labelled "Payroll — Marrow Point, do not open." One pack, one stop, no other items on that leg. Please book the run for Friday morning and pass the assigned courier the following instruction.

courier memo of baduf-yadug: the eliius ulaion courier leaves the zorvan ledger at gate 9277 under passcode 149145

Heads up: if the Lintrock baseline file in the Quarrow repo drifts from main, CI fails with a "stale baseline" error even when the code is fine. Quick fix is to regenerate the baseline on a clean checkout and re-push. If a customer build is blocked, confirm the failing run matches the token below before escalating.

build token for yadug-yagag: htk21_c863c33eb8b82c0c9c152

- [ ] Key ceremony, step 6: re-sign the crash-report pipeline for the Plumberry mobile app. Grab the signing bundle from the ceremony laptop (the one that never touches wifi), verify the checksum against the printed sheet, and confirm two witnesses initialed it. To unlock the bundle you'll need the recovery passphrase, which is below.

recovery phrase for yagap-yadug: praath-oliwyn

# Build Provenance: Incremental Rebuilds on Mosswire

Quick primer: Mosswire only rebuilds pages whose content hash changed, so "why didn't my page update?" usually means the source hash matched. Every incremental run writes a provenance record — which inputs, which template version, which cache entries it reused. If output looks stale, don't nuke the cache first; check the provenance log. Each record is keyed by the token that appears below.

build token for fafof-tageg: htk21_f30a3062ec5a0972b3bbf